Q.

On a foggy day, two drivers spot each other when 80 m apart. They were travelling at 70 km/h and 60 km/h towards each other on the same road. Both apply brakes simultaneously which retard the cars at the rate of 5 ms -2. Which of the following statements is correct

Detailed Solution

stopping distance for 1st car =70×51822(5)=37.8Stopping distance for 2nd car =60×51822(5)=27.7⇒ D = d1 + d2  = 65.5 < 80 Collision is averted.
